Metal Freeze is a damage type introduced in the very first Bloons Tower Defense, and appeared in most games in the series. It is defined as the damage type unable to damage White Bloons and Frozen Bloons, but can damage any other type of Bloon, especially Lead Bloons. It was one of the first three damage types introduced in the series, the other two being Sharp Type (pops Black, White, Purple) Sharp and Explosion Type (pops White, Purple, Lead, Frozen) Explosion. The Bloons Wiki represents this damage type with Metal Freeze Type (pops Black, Purple, Lead), the Bloons TD 6 upgrade icon for the Cold Snap upgrade (formerly named Metal Freeze), which grants this damage type.

This damage type has long been primarily associated with the Ice Monkey's various incarnations.

History of Metal Freeze damage[]

Bloons Tower Defense[]

The damage type was introduced in Bloons Tower Defense. It was the default damage type for the Ice Ball and was intended to provide a disadvantage to using freezing to stall Bloons from moving, since White Bloons and already-Frozen Bloons could not be stopped this way. Ice-based damage would continue to work this way until BTD5.

Bloons TD 5[]

Unusually, this damage type was completely absent from Bloons TD 5 Flash and its other Flash spin-offs. In its place, Metal Glacier Freeze Type (pops Black, Purple, Lead, Frozen)Metal Glacier Freeze Type (pops Black, Purple, Lead, Frozen) Metal Freeze/Glacier served as the Ice Monkey's default damage type.

Bloons TD 5 Mobile and Bloons Monkey City Mobile restored Metal Freeze as the default damage type for Ice Monkeys.

Bloons TD Battles[]

Bloons TD Battles Flash followed Bloons TD 5 Flash's lead and replaced Metal Freeze with Metal Freeze/Glacier.

Bloons TD Battles Mobile initially followed Bloons TD 5 Mobile's reinstatement of Metal Freeze, but update 3.5 changed it back to Metal Freeze/Glacier.

Bloons TD 6[]

Instead of reinstating Metal Freeze as the default damage type of the Ice Monkey, as BTD5M had done, Bloons TD 6 switched that to Cold Type (pops Black, Purple) Cold, which cannot pop Leads by default. However, Metal Freeze damage could be purchased back with the Cold Snap upgrade.

Bloons Adventure Time TD[]

Bloons Adventure Time TD had Metal Freeze as the default damage type for its Ice Monkeys, just like BTD5M. This meant that Ice Monkeys could not refreeze Frozen Bloons. However, its Snap Freeze upgrade was Metal Freeze/Glacier and could damage frozens.
